VIDEO: Smashed "Jackson Pollock" Potatoes

Let your artistic side out with these easy Pollock-inspired smashed potatoes!

Method

  1. Boil the desired amount of small potatoes until tender.
  2. Spread on a lined baking tray, flatten slightly using a cup or jar. Don't over-flatten them!
  3. Sprinkle liberally with shredded cheese and Parmesan.
  4. Top with bacon slices approximately the same size as the potatoes.
  5. Drizzle liberally with balsamic vinegar.
  6. Place in oven, under the grill for 15 min at 375°F until the cheese is melted and  the bacon is crispy.
  7. Enjoy!

These moist, fudgy dark chocolate brownies are topped with smooth dark chocolate ganache infused with orange liqueu...

  • Brownies:
  • 225g Dark chocolate
  • 55g Butter
  • 200g Sugar
  • 2 Eggs
  • 1/2 tsp. Vanilla
  • 1/2 tsp. Salt
  • 125g Flour
  • Ganache:
  • 200g Cream
  • 35g Butter
  • 25ml Water
  • 30g Cocoa
  • 10ml Orange Liquor
  • 165g Dark chocolate (chopped)
  • Powdered sugar (optional)
